In plain English
- 01
adverb
After something else has happened.
- 02
adverb
Extra detailAccordingly, therefore (implying a logical connection or deduction), consequently.
Examples
He graduated in 2010 and subsequently moved abroad.
The company was sold and subsequently closed down.
